The unique layout of Sankey diagrams allows for differentiation and quantification of the volume and types of various materials – be they resources, energy, or waste flows – as they move through interconnected nodes or entities. Different colors and proportional widths represent the diverse sources, quantities, and movements between system components, providing a clear visual representation of what is entering or exiting each segment of the flow model.

In the realm of real-world sustainability projects, Sankey diagrams have proven vital in enhancing environmental monitoring, analyzing energy efficiency, and ensuring effective resource management. For example, in renewable energy transition initiatives, these diagrams can illustrate the flow of electricity from various power plants, renewable energy sources, to the grid, allowing stakeholders to identify inefficiencies and optimize energy distribution. They similarly aid in traceability and quantification of greenhouse gas emissions within supply chain networks, enabling targeted interventions to reduce environmental impact.
